Let It Snow, Let It Snow, Let It Snow…

Most Of The Northern Hemisphere Is Covered With Snow

THE NATIONAL OCEANIC AND ATMOSPHERIC ADMINISTRATION (NOAA) released this satellite map Wednesday showing that almost the entire northern hemisphere was covered by snow on Monday:

